Cultural Context

Kesme Çorbası is a traditional Turkish noodle soup, often enjoyed as a comforting meal. It showcases the use of simple, fresh ingredients, reflecting the heart of Turkish home cooking. This dish is commonly served during family gatherings and is cherished for its nourishing qualities. Variations exist across regions, with some adding different vegetables or spices, making it a versatile staple in Turkish cuisine.

Servings4
8 cups water
1.5 lbs chicken
1 medium onion
1 medium carrot
1 medium potato
1 medium tomato
1 medium green bell pepper
2 cups noodles
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 teaspoon paprika
1/4 cup parsley
2 tablespoons lemon juice
2 bay leaves

1

Boil water in a large pot over high heat.

2

Add chicken and cook until fully cooked, about 20-30 minutes.

3

Remove chicken, shred it, and set aside.

4

In the same pot, add chopped onion, carrot, and potato; sauté until softened, about 5 minutes.

5

Stir in diced tomato and green bell pepper; cook for another 3-4 minutes.

6

Add noodles to the pot and cook according to package instructions.

7

Return shredded chicken to the pot.

8

Season with salt, black pepper, paprika, and bay leaves; stir well.

9

Simmer for 10 minutes to blend flavors.

10

Remove bay leaves before serving.

11

Ladle soup into bowls and garnish with chopped parsley and a squeeze of lemon juice.
